Day 1 - Riding Around Pattaya
Day 1 - Riding Around Pattaya

Early morning sees a brief tour induction and motorcycle orientation undertaken at company HQ “Route 66 Pattaya”. Once completed it’s time to hit the road. Initially, the tour sweeps south, swiftly clearing the bustling city of Pattaya and out into the open countryside.
Our first stop is Silver Lake and the very famous Buddha Mountain for an introduction to local culture in addition to great photo opportunities.

Next the tour heads East to traverse Dok Rai lake. Having exited the lake we stop for a short coffee break in an open prison set out in stunning grounds which doubles as a coffee shop stop-open zoo completely manned by prison inmates who are at the end of their sentences.


Coffee stop over we head South to the coast via Ban Khai riding through picturesque mountains until we get to our lunch destination at the `ThreeTrees` restaurant which is situated directly on the beach adjacent to the Rayong coastal road.

Post lunch we refuel the bikes and swing North completing a loop through the Rayong province countryside which incorporates sweeping riding roads through rubber plantations and villages alike.

Late afternoon sees the tour return to HQ @ Route 66.

FAQs

Do I have health insurance while on tour?
Our motorcycles are fully covered by third party insurance, however we strongly recommend that you have your own health insurance in place before you arrive in Thailand. Make sure it covers you for Motorbike riding activities.
Do I need an International driving license?
Yes, you must have obtained your own country’s International driving license before your tour begins.
Do I have my own room or do I have to share?
You do not have to share, every rider has their own private room.
Can I bring my partner on tour?
Yes, of course, obviously there will be additional fees.
What happens if my bike breaks down on tour?
Our following support/recovery truck carries a spare bike so you will be swiftly back on the road.
How much luggage shall I bring?
When touring it is always best to travel as light as possible, we have 40 litre waterproof bags which stay on our support truck on extensive tours. All bikes have side panniers for additional storage.
When should we arrive before the tour begins?
If you’re flying from overseas, we suggest you arrive a few days before the tour to help you shake off any ill effects of jet lag.
What kind of food should we expect on the tour?
They serve breakfast at the hotel and this normally comprises several options. Lunch is a light roadside lunch, for dinner options we always endeavor to find a restaurant that offers both Thai and International cuisine.
When riding, do you have to follow the tour guide?
Yes, this is mandatory on our tours, for safety and time keeping. We operate a lead and last policy, each rider will take turns to be the ‘sweeper’ bike at the rear of the pack and notify the lead guide bike of any problems/issues.
